Our Story
| In 2006 we created GENA SYSTEMS from our frustrations with the navigational electronic systems used during various mission flight operations. While running time-sensitive missions we experienced common problems coordinating operations using technology created for taxi cab drivers, cars, and farmers. |
|
| Missing from the aviation industry was technology made exclusively for a special type of personnel: “Mission-Critical” flight crew and support staff. This special type of operational flying involves the complex in-flight & on-ground coordination of many professionals to perform life-saving rescue operations and other time-sensitive missions. | |
| In response, we set out to remedy this situation by asking one bold question, “What if we could develop an innovative mission planning system that was hassle-free, reliable, and customizable made just for those people working in emergency, disaster, or urgent time-sensitive environments?” | |
| In 2007 we moved near Salzburg Airport and began asking every dispatcher, pilot, police officer, flight engineer, and SAR personnel if they too would like a better way. If, so what would it look like? How would it function? Then we analyzed the answers and accelerated R & D of a new full mission planning tool. |
|
| The result was our flagship product SKY COMMANDER, sister product GENA SKY MAP, and other navigational support systems which feature the technological advances and customizable needs of the Mission-Critical team member. | |
